CONCERT WATCH: Dok2 & The Quiett In Australia This Summer


Australia are you ready for some khip-hop? According to KPOPME Entertainment, rappers Dok2 and The Quiett from Illionaire Records will be on tour in Australia this summer. KPOPME says this will be the first time for the two to tour there. You can catch them in Sydney on June 1st at Space at Shark Hotel, and in Melbourne on June 2nd, at Star Trak. Tickets go on sale on May 2nd. For more information go to illionaire.kpopme.com.

Rapper Dok2 talks about working with Jay Park and G-Dragon (from BIGBANG) in Ep. 31 of "Fun With Dumb"

Illionaire Records co-founder Dok2 is a pioneer in the South Korean hip-hop industry, but he rarely gives interviews. Lucky for fans, the rapper sat down on two separate occasions recently to talk about his life and the rise of hip-hop in South Korea. The first interview was for the March 7th face to face with rapper Snacky Chan for Chan's YouTube series - "Undergod."   The second was for American rapper Dumbfoundead's March 20th (ep. 31) podcast of "Fun With Dumb." During the podcast, Dok2 provided a mini-history lesson for anyone interested in South Korean hip-hop. Beginning with his early rise, the rapper says he's been making moves in the industry since 2002 when he was 12-years-old. He told Dumbfoundead that he used to attend a school for foreigners in Busan (because of his mixed Korean, Spanish and Filipino heritage), but after 6th grade he moved to Seoul and did not return back to school (due to family financial reasons). NEW NAME FOR BTS MEMBER (formerly Rap Monster)

The leader of the super popular kpop group BTS, from South Korea, has officially changed his name. Kim Nam-joon previously known as Rap Monster, has changed his stage name to RM. The announcement was published on the BTS official fan cafe on November 13.  RM wrote on it, that although he's been called Rap Monster for the past five years, he felt the need to change it, because that title was   getting more and more distant from the music done for the past 5 years.                                                                    -RM (via allkpop)    Back on September 19, 2017, Rap Monster announced on his Beats1Noisey Interview that he would be changing his name to RM. Crush Drops New MV ("Be By My Side") With Earth, Wind & Fire Sample

Korean R&B singer Crush, has dropped his latest music video. It's called "Be By My Side," and it samples the soul, disco and funk band Earth, Wind & Fire. According to the description under the upload on the Amoeba Culture official YouTube Channel, Crush received permission to use the "Brazilian Rhyme" sample. "내 편이 돼줘 (be by my side)" contains elements from "Brazilian Rhyme (Interlude)" written by Maurice White. Published by EMI April Music Inc. Used by permission. All rights reserved. Contains a sample from "Brazilian Rhyme (Interlude)" as recorded by Earth, Wind and Fire, used courtesy of Sony Music Entertainment. The music video starts with Crush talking, and then we see him on the piano. The video continues with the words "last night I thought about you," and ends with Crush thanking his fans.

Avatar Darko Officially Signs With H1GHR MUSIC

Seattle Rapper Avatar Darko, has officially signed with hip-hop label H1GHR MUSIC. The CEOs, Jay Park and Cha Cha Malone, posted the official video on June 5th, to social media of Avatar signing the contract, and receiving his H1GHR MUSIC gold chain.  The new signee is fresh off a U.S. tour with his H1GHR MUSIC labelmates (which wrapped on May 8th in Seattle). He also hit the stage with them back in March, for South by Southwest. Photos From H1GHR MUSIC Tour - Seattle According to his Facebook page , Avatar Darko, was born in Estonia to Ukrainian/Russian parents, and then later moved to Seattle with his family when he was young. Jay Park Announces new H1GHR MUSIC Artist - Seo Donghyun a.k.a. Big Naughty

During the second and final day of his 2019  Off Route Fest in South Korea, co-CEO/entertainer Jay Park announced the newest member of his second label- H1GHR MUSIC, as rapper/singer Seo Donghyun a.k.a. Big Naughty. Park introduced the young artist on stage, on Oct. 6, in front of a crowd of thousands of people at the music festival, and later posted video of the moment to Instagram. According to Park, Donghyun is now the youngest member of the label (previously that title went to rapper Haon). Big Naughty was a contestant on season eight of the popular South Korean rap competition program - Show Me The Money (SMTM). He was eliminated in the semi-finals. Jay Park also currently has his own music audition competition show airing on MBN, in South Korea called SignHere . The show's goal is to find the next member of his first label - AOMG. Concert Watch: Ozuna - AURA USA Tour 2018

Puerto Rican reggaeton singer Ozuna, is hitting the road this fall for an AURA USA Tour. The announcement comes after the release of Ozuna's new track and music video with Manuel Turizo, "Vaina Loca," which dropped on YouTube on June 28, and currently has more than 30-million views.  "Vaina Loca" is a single from Ozuna's upcoming album Aura , set to be released on August 24. The tour, starts in September in Atlanta, and hits at least 30 cities, including Lexington, KY in December. Tickets go on sale July 6, with Ticketmaster .
